100tinyhands.org

Website Ranking Data
Current Alexa Rank

491,580

Updated Nov 08 2020
Historical Rank
Estimated Visitors

6,201

Daily Unique Visitors

192,233

Monthly Visitors

2,306,796

Yearly Visitors
Top related sites: